
"Java EE 中连接数据库与框架整合实验报告"
下载需积分: 0 | 1.1MB |
更新于2024-01-13
| 108 浏览量 | 举报
收藏
本实验主要是通过整合Struts2、Hibernate和Spring框架,实现在Java EE中连接数据库,并进行增删改查操作。具体步骤如下:
首先,我们需要建立一个名为"zhenghe"的数据库,并在该数据库中创建一个名为"t_student"的表,该表包含四个字段:sno(学号),name(姓名),major(专业),javaGrade(Java成绩)。表中已经有三行数据,其中第一行是自己的个人信息,其他两行可以随意添加。此后,我们需要插入一条新的记录,并显示表中的所有数据。
实验步骤如下:
1. 首先,在MySQL或其他数据库管理工具中,创建一个名为"zhenghe"的数据库。
2. 在"zhenghe"数据库中创建一个名为"t_student"的表,包含四个字段:sno(学号),name(姓名),major(专业),javaGrade(Java成绩)。
3. 在"t_student"表中插入一条新的记录,可以使用INSERT语句,将需要插入的数据作为参数进行插入操作。
4. 使用SELECT语句查询"t_student"表中的所有数据,并将结果显示出来。可以使用Java编程语言连接数据库,并执行查询操作,然后将查询结果输出到控制台或网页中。
以下是使用Struts2、Hibernate和Spring框架整合实现上述操作的具体步骤:
1. 打开IDE(例如MyEclipse)的数据库视图,创建一个新的数据库连接,并连接到"zhenghe"数据库。
2. 在项目中配置Spring框架,选择Spring的框架并按照向导一步一步进行配置。
3. 导入Hibernate框架,创建一个名为"org.vo"的包,该包用于存放映射关系和实体类。
4. 在数据库视图中,选择主键生成策略为"native",然后按照向导一步一步进行配置。
5. 导入Struts2包到lib目录下,并配置web.xml文件。同时,创建一个名为"Struts.xml"的文件,配置过滤器并定义相关的Action类。
6. 在项目中创建一个名为"LoginAction.java"的代码文件,该文件用于处理用户登录操作。
以上是完成实验所需的主要步骤。通过整合Struts2、Hibernate和Spring框架,可以实现连接数据库的操作,并进行增删改查等功能。当用户访问网页时,可以通过登录操作来获取数据库中的学生信息,并进行相关的操作。同时,通过Hibernate的配置,可以简化数据库操作,提高开发效率。
本实验的目的是掌握在Java EE中连接数据库的步骤与方法,了解Hibernate的配置与基本连接方式,并了解如何将Struts2和Spring框架整合在一起。通过实验,可以更好地理解和运用这些技术,提高开发效率和代码质量。
相关推荐


帅欢
- 粉丝: 10
最新资源
- 掌握Oracle技术:PL/SQL与函数存储过程实战
- text to wave软件:语音合成测试工具
- 基于 ACCP5.0 实现的 C#.NET 影院售票系统开发
- Hibernate框架技术:深入学习与应用指南
- ASSET2000样本数据库:快速入门与SQL2000实践学习
- 掌握英语:200张桌面级单词记忆图解法
- 掌握Spring依赖注入与AOP的实践指南
- 深入Struts源码:掌握框架底层逻辑
- Visual Studio 2005开发客户端-服务器聊天程序指南
- 掌握INI文件读写与自动创建技巧
- Struts框架应用示例与源码解析
- ASP.NET Web表单安全控制与认证系统实现
- C语言随书答案工具:BXViewer及C_Answer_book解析
- 深入解析七层架构源代码及详细说明
- TelnetScript 脚本使用教程与宏替换实例
- 完整需求文档编写指南及下载链接
- PEID 0.95官方版发布:安全查壳工具更新
- CodeWarrior使用教程:详尽手册指南
- Eclipse SVN插件1.2.4版本发布
- Smart FDISK v2.05:硬盘分区与多系统安装管理工具
- 北大青鸟ACCP5.0 C#课程第七、八章作业解析
- C++面向对象技术课件深度解析
- S7-300 PLC使用说明书:掌握与应用
- Java Applet图像动态移动与重画教程